MANAGING YOUR MONEY IN THE NEW YEAR

In keeping with the tradition of New Year's resolutions, we have put together a few bits of information and ideas to make managing your finances easier in the coming year.


 

Enroll in home banking. Access your account information and transaction history over the internet at your convenience. The credit union plans to update its home banking interface in the first half of 2009. This upgrade will allow members to save statements in PDF format and allow credit union staff to alert members of NSF and Overdraft fees electronically.


 

Save monthly for annual expenses. For large annual expenses such as car insurance, set aside 1/12 of the annual expense each month in advance to save the monthly payment fee. You can also set up and label multiple secondary share savings accounts to make it easy to keep track of your savings goals. Many members already do this for purposes which include saving for vacations, gifts, dental work, weddings, home repairs, property taxes, etc... These accounts are free to set up and there are no monthly maintenance fees.


 

Set up a separate checking account for your Debit Card. Keep your debit card purchases separate from your checks and Automatic payments. Put your spending money into the “debit card draft account” and stop worrying that you'll accidentally spend your rent money before your landlord cashes the check. You can attach this account to an overdraft loan or line of credit for added convenience.


 

Checking your balance with your Debit Card is not an indication of your actual account balance. The account balance which is displayed when you do a balance inquiry at an ATM shows what VISA has as an Open To Buy Limit. It includes the most recently uploaded share draft checking account balance PLUS available funds in your overdraft loan or line of credit PLUS the available balance in your share savings MINUS current transaction balance holds. To get your most up to date balance, log into you home banking account each evening after 6:30pm.


 

Use your BCFCU overdraft loan or Line of Credit to augment your cash flow. Use your overdraft loan or Line of Credit to cover shortfalls between paychecks or to pay for unexpected expenses. Make the minimum monthly payments or pay the entire balance at any time. Funds are available to use again as soon as they have been repaid.
